Transaction 30878f69cd20dadabf41f01672ff2502ca4f1ea68bac4e14353e415063484bda
1 Input
2 Outputs
- 30878f69cd20dadabf41f01672ff2502ca4f1ea68bac4e14353e415063484bda:0
- 30878f69cd20dadabf41f01672ff2502ca4f1ea68bac4e14353e415063484bda:1
value 312491479
address 16iSpEsdnQgDdktahCL1dMw9F15xaPm5W2
value 19970000
address 3QKEZmvWN9ruQyM5YCiGEPE1HAF2mfEoas